globulin - a family of proteins found in blood and milk and muscle and in plant seed | ||
simple protein a protein that yields only amino acids when hydrolyzed | ||
alpha globulin a globulin in blood plasma or serum that is alkaline and has great electrophoretic mobility | ||
serum globulin globulins occurring in blood serum and containing most of the antibodies of the blood | ||
gamma globulin, human gamma globulin a plasma protein containing the immunoglobulins that are responsible for immune responses | ||
myosin the commonest protein in muscle; a globulin that combines with actin to form actomyosin |
